Years ago, the “proper” bride would not be caught in anything but a demure strand of pearls to accessorize her wedding day garb.  While such a classic look is certainly still lovely (and particularly meaningful when the pearls are an heirloom), today’s bride isn’t afraid to use accessories to showcase a bit of her personality.  Paired with a clean and minimally adorned gown, a bold necklace can be just the showstopping statement piece to up the wow-factor for your wedding day look.

The headband craze is in full effect and Coach is getting in on the act with these adorable enamel flower headbands.  I love the color combinations on both but I think the aqua/chartreuse style would be perfect for a spring bridal party.

Paloma’s Nest offers custom ring bearer bowls as a stylish and modern alternative to the traditional pillow option.  Individually hand crafted in Austin, Texas by Caroline Colom Vasquez, the ring bearer bowls are Paloma’s Nests’ signature item but are just the tip of the iceberg in her artisan repertoire (I love the dove bowls!).  Her Etsy shop is full of delightful little gems, including the newly introduced silver & gold leaf varieties of the ring bowl.  Customize yours with your names, wedding date or perhaps a meaningful quote.  And the best part – after the wedding it can serve as a beautiful, instant-heirloom bling holder (which, c’mon, is more than you can say for for even the cutest of ring pillows).
